[1][3], Holsman gave the Parkway Gardens Apartment Homes a Modernist design inspired by European housing projects of the 1920s and 1930s. History. Holsman began designing low-income housing in Chicago in the 1910s when an urban housing shortage developed after World War I. The company completed a significant renovation of the property in September 2013, preserving a site with historical significance and providing an affordable place for 2,000 people to live. Parkway Gardens was built in the mid-1950s as co-ops and later converted to rentals in the mid-1970's under the Housing and Urban Development Section 236 Interest Reduction Program. Riley Wentzler and Felicia Barber, authors of an online oral history titled Formed by Adversity, Held Together by Faith: The History of Parkway Homes/Parkway Gardens, describe other examples of how anti-Black violence in the neighborhood intensified in the 1940s and 50s, a terror campaign that included threatening phone calls, the vandalization of property, and even burning crosses on lawns.
